OPPORTUNITY:
HEABC has an opportunity for a Team Lead, Nurse Navigation (the Team Lead). Reporting to the Manager, Nurse Recruitment Services, the Team Lead, HMBC (the Team Lead), provides leadership and oversight of program operations, partner engagement, and continuous quality improvement initiatives. The Team Lead supervises assigned staff and fosters a high-performance, inclusive, and safe work environment. The Team Lead builds collaborative relationships with health system partners, manages daily operations and program risks, supports recruitment and retention efforts at the provincial level. They contribute to overall program effectiveness through strategic planning, project leadership, and service excellence.
Responsibilities include:
- Establishes and maintains effective working relationships with key internal and external partners including the Ministry of Health, health authority representatives, regulatory bodies, educational institutions, professional associations, federal agencies, community representatives, nurse candidates and other recruitment bodies.
- Provides direct supervision and support to designated staff, including task prioritization, performance feedback, evaluations, and participation in recruitment, development, and, where necessary, disciplinary actions. Fosters a positive, trust-based team culture.
- Oversees day-to-day program operations and the implementation of annual workplans, ensuring effective coordination of activities, balanced workloads, and adequate staffing coverage, while contributing to continuous improvement and change management initiatives.
- Leads assigned projects, contributing to project planning, partner engagement, and implementation.
- Provides expert guidance regarding program policies and procedures, leveraging specialized knowledge of health sector recruitment. Collaborate with the Manager to create and revise policies and advises internal teams and external partners to support consistent, informed decision-making.
Required Experience:
- Bachelor's degree in business administration or a related discipline
- Minimum of five (5) years' recent related experience, including experience supervising, leading, coaching and mentoring staff,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
- Advanced pro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ite, particularly Excel, and other database software, including pivot tables, graphing, formulas, creating dashboards and reports, experience working with large data sets.
- Highly developed interpersonal and communication skills, both verbally and in writing, and proven ability to be sensitive to context.
- Proven ability to plan and execute projects with stringent timelines.
- Ability to handle vast demands and rapid change.
- Ability to organize workload, understand and apply relevant Acts and Regulations, deal with conflict, assess and establish priorities, and take action.
Salary Range: $76,111 to $99,895
Typical Hiring Range: $76,111 to $95,138
